Performance
The core difference lies in the chipsets. The Realme 11 Pro+’s Dimensity 7050, with its 2x2.6 GHz Cortex-A78 cores, offers a substantial performance advantage over the Oppo Reno8 T’s Helio G99 (2x2.2 GHz Cortex-A76). The A78 cores in the Dimensity 7050 are architecturally superior to the A76 cores in the Helio G99, resulting in faster single-core and multi-core performance. This translates to snappier app launches, smoother multitasking, and improved gaming performance. While both are 6nm chips, the Dimensity 7050’s more advanced architecture provides a clear edge.
Battery Life
The Realme 11 Pro+’s 100W charging is a game-changer, allowing for a full charge in a fraction of the time compared to the Oppo Reno8 T’s 33W charging. While the Reno8 T can reach 54% charge in 30 minutes, the 11 Pro+ will likely be near full capacity in the same timeframe.
